To my great surprise it has been 7 years since I took my last Microsoft exam and I am currently gearing up to update my qualifications.
I cant for the life of me remember my Prometric ID (or pearson/vue or whatever it was at the time) how does it link to your MCP ID do you get a code or something to enter after the exam? I cant for the life of me remember.

If it was from a Pearson Vue testing centre, I wouldn't worry about that now as they do not offer MS exams anymore. If it is a prometric account, I would contact Prometric customer services and retrieve your account details. Your MS MCP ID is linked to your Prometric testing centre ID, hence why you can just sit a MS exam and the exam is reflected (provided it's a pass with your MS account).
However don't worry, either way, as for a few of us that had problems, duplicate accounts/MCP ID's, a couple of e-mails to both Prometric and MS sorted it out.
